30:4-146. Youth correctional institution complex defined

The Youth Correctional Institution Complex shall include the existing Youth Reception and Correctional Center, Yardville, and the Youth Correctional Institutions at Bordentown and Annandale and all new or additional institutions, farms, camps, quarries or grounds designated by the State board, where persons sentenced to the Youth Correctional Institution Complex may, from time to time, be kept, housed or employed.
Amended by L.1948, c. 60, p. 149, s. 3; L.1963, c. 65, s. 1; L.1970, c. 300, s. 2, eff. Jan. 1, 1971.
